Output 24a6586d1c427c98725255af36bde84f92af03a7efd17d3d82ad9b1cbeb792cd:0

value
4778970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 775da8879e773485b9345f17b4cbbc61fc5514d8 OP_EQUAL
address
3CaAXsARrkAThdy4Tb6spxsMkrsLHyZP3y
transaction
24a6586d1c427c98725255af36bde84f92af03a7efd17d3d82ad9b1cbeb792cd
confirmations
350775
spent
true